Subject: [PATCH net-next] phylink: ReST-ify the phylink_pcs_neg_mode() kdoc
Date: Mon, 26 Jun 2023 14:46:40 -0700 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20230626214640.3142252-1-kuba@kernel.org> (raw)
Stephen reports warnings when rendering phylink kdocs as HTML:
include/linux/phylink.h:110: ERROR: Unexpected indentation.
include/linux/phylink.h:111: WARNING: Block quote ends without a blank line; unexpected unindent.
include/linux/phylink.h:614: WARNING: Inline literal start-string without end-string.
include/linux/phylink.h:644: WARNING: Inline literal start-string without end-string.
Make phylink_pcs_neg_mode() use a proper list format to fix the first
two warnings.
The last two warnings, AFAICT, come from the use of shorthand like
phylink_mode_*(). Perhaps those should be special-cased at the Sphinx
level.

diff --git a/include/linux/phylink.h b/include/linux/phylink.h
index 516240f1e950..1817940a3418 100644
--- a/include/linux/phylink.h
+++ b/include/linux/phylink.h
@@ -105,11 +105,13 @@ static inline bool phylink_autoneg_inband(unsigned int mode)
*
* Determines the negotiation mode to be used by the PCS, and returns
* one of:
- * %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_NONE: interface mode does not support inband
- * %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_OUTBAND: an out of band mode (e.g. reading the PHY)
+ *
+ * - %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_NONE: interface mode does not support inband
+ * - %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_OUTBAND: an out of band mode (e.g. reading the PHY)
* will be used.
- * %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_INBAND_DISABLED: inband mode selected but autoneg disabled
- * %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_INBAND_ENABLED: inband mode selected and autoneg enabled
+ * - %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_INBAND_DISABLED: inband mode selected but autoneg
+ * disabled
+ * - %PHYLINK_PCS_NEG_INBAND_ENABLED: inband mode selected and autoneg enabled
*
* Note: this is for cases where the PCS itself is involved in negotiation
* (e.g. Clause 37, SGMII and similar) not Clause 73.
